Overview
The Zbroyar Z-008 is a Ukrainian bolt-action precision sniper rifle designed by Konstantin Konev and manufactured by Zbroyar. Available in a wide range of calibers from .223 Remington to .338 Lapua Magnum, the Z-008 is a custom-built platform tailored to each client's specific requirements. The proprietary Z-008 action features a bolt with six radial locking lugs arranged in three pairs at the front, locking directly into the receiver for maximum rigidity and consistency. The receiver-to-barrel interface is carefully engineered to relieve the threads from most stress, ensuring sustained accuracy over the rifle's service life. All Z-008 rifles ship with a factory-guaranteed 0.5 MOA accuracy, with many examples delivering accuracy of 0.15 MOA or better with appropriate ammunition and a skilled shooter. The .338 Lapua Magnum configuration features barrel length options of 650mm, 710mm, or 760mm, with a 5-round detachable box magazine. The rifle weighs between 6.0 and 6.5 kg depending on configuration, making it notably lightweight for a .338 Lapua platform.

Notes
The Zbroyar Z-008 gained significant prominence during the Russo-Ukrainian War beginning in 2022, when Ukrainian snipers deployed the rifle extensively against Russian forces. The rifle is hand-built to order, with each example individually fitted and accuracy-tested. Basic model variants include Tactical, Tactical Pro, Hunting, Hunting Pro, Varmint, and Benchrest configurations. Zbroyar was founded in 2007 and has rapidly become Ukraine's premier domestic precision rifle manufacturer. The company also produces the Z-10 and Z-15 series of semi-automatic rifles based on the AR-10 and AR-15 platforms.
Background
The Zbroyar Z-008 has become a symbol of Ukraine's homegrown defense industry, proving that a small company founded just years before a major war could produce world-class precision rifles capable of competing with established Western manufacturers. Ukrainian snipers armed with Z-008 rifles in .338 Lapua have reportedly engaged targets at ranges exceeding 1,500 meters during the defense of their country.
